Couple make off with gold bracelets worth RM10,000 in Melaka


Police dusting the crime scene for fingerprints.

ALOR GAJAH: A couple stole two gold bracelets worth RM10,000 from a jewellery store here.

Alor Gajah OCPD Superintendent Ashari Abu Samah a police report was lodged shortly after the robbery at noon on Wednesday (Aug 21).
